Middle English Dictionary Entry
Novembre n.
Entry Info
Forms | Novembre n. Also november. |
Etymology | L & OF |
Definitions (Senses and Subsenses)
1.
November, the eleventh month of the year; ~ thonder, November thunder.
Associated quotations
- a1225 Wint.Ben.Rule (Cld D.3)43/4 : On wintres tyman..fræm þan anȝinne þæs monþes þe is nouember ȝehaten fort eastron..on þare eahtaþan tide þare nihte is to arisenne.
- c1225(?c1200) St.Kath.(1) (Einenkel)1414 : Ha..ferden, wið murðe, icrunet, to Criste o þe þreottuðe dei of Nouembres moneð.
- c1225(?c1200) St.Kath.(1) (Einenkel)2494 : Þus wende..Katerine, icrunet, to Criste, from eorðliche pinen, i Nouembres [L novembrio] moneð.
- c1300 SLeg.Mich.(LdMisc 108)103 : Seint Miȝhel In nouembre hath ȝeot an-oþur dai.
- (a1393) Gower CA (Frf 3)7.1167 : Thanne is the larder of the swyn; That is Novembre which I meene, Whan that the lef hath lost his greene.
- (a1398) *Trev.Barth.(Add 27944)125a/b : The Enleuenþe moneþ is Nouembre [L nouember] and hath þat name for he is þe nynþe aftir rayny tyme.
- a1425 Ben.Rule(1) (Lnsd 378)15/23 : Þe tyme of wintir..es fra þe Kalandis of nouembir til þe paskys.
- a1425 Progn.Thunder(1) (Ashm 342)288 : Nouember þonder toneth plente of frute and yoyful yer.
- (1438) Doc.in Welch Hist.Pewterers Lond.9 : Beiit remembred that the xix day of novembre, In the yere of the regne of kinge henry the sixt aftir the conquest the xvij, there came afore Stephen Browne maire & aldermen of london the worthy men of the craft of peautrers.
- a1450(1391) Chaucer Astr.(Benson-Robinson)1.10.17 : Than hath Januarie 31 daies, Februarie 28..November [vr. Nouembre] 30.
- a1450 Ben.Rule(2) (Vsp A.25)1122 : Fro þe kalandes of Nouember Vn-to þe pase, es risyng right At þe aght our of þe nyght.
- c1450 Capgr.Rome (Bod 423)35 : In januari be þe signe þei clepe aquari..in novembir be þe scheter, in december be þe gote.
- (a1460) Vegetius(2) (Pmb-C 243)2722 : Vnto the iiide. Ide of Nouembre [L Nouembres] The dayis wil now loure and now be cleer.
- c1475(1392) *MS Wel.564 (Wel 564)50a/a : Sagittarie þe 9 signe haþ lordschipe ouer þe haunche & þe þies In to whom þe sunne entriþ þe firste day of nouembre þe ii hour of þe day.
- a1500(?a1425) Lambeth SSecr.(Lamb 501)74/5 : Heruest..ys fro þe xxiiijty day of septembre to þe xxiij day of Nouembre.
- a1500 When thonder comeþ (Cmb Ff.5.48)53 : If þou here any thonder In þe moneth of Nouember, Of corn we shall haue gret plente.
- c1500 XXXti days (Hnt HU 1051)p.421 : xxxti days hath Novembre, June, Aprill and Septembre.
